Hidden House Pests
Are you familiar with the covert house bugs that may be prowling in your home? While you may be vigilant concerning typical pests like ants or spiders, there are various other sneaky intruders that could be creating damage behind the scenes.
One such pest is the silverfish, a little bug that grows in wet and dark atmospheres like basements and washrooms. These bugs can harm publications, apparel, and also wallpaper, making them a problem to manage.
An additional covert bug to look out for is the carpeting beetle. These little bugs eat a selection of products found in homes, such as carpetings, clothes, and upholstery. Their larvae can cause significant damages if left untreated, making it vital to address any indicators of infestation quickly.
Additionally, mold and mildew mites are frequently neglected however can indicate a dampness concern in your house. These tiny creatures feed upon mold and can intensify allergies for delicate individuals. Keeping your home dry and well-ventilated can assist avoid these parasites from taking up residence in your space.

Sneaky Home Invaders
While you may be diligent in maintaining your home clean and arranged, stealthy home intruders can still discover their way in unnoticed. These bugs are masters of concealing in ordinary sight, making it important to remain alert in detecting their presence.
Below are a couple of tricky home invaders you must look out for:
1. ** Silverfish **: These small, silvery bugs enjoy damp, dark rooms like cellars and restrooms. They feed upon starchy materials and can create damage to books, wallpaper, and clothing.
2. ** Carpeting Beetles **: Commonly mistaken for safe ladybugs, rug beetles can ruin your home. Their larvae eat natural fibers like woollen and silk, triggering irreparable damage to rugs, clothing, and upholstery.
3. ** Earwigs **: Regardless of their ominous-looking pincers, earwigs are even more of a hassle than a risk. They're drawn in to wetness and can discover their means right into your home with splits and holes. Watch out for them in damp areas like bathroom and kitchens.
